Most of the cleansing service operators we talked with used individual cost savings to start their organizations, then reinvested their early revenues to money development - office cleaning service. If you need to buy devices, you ought to have the ability to discover financing, particularly if you can reveal that you've put some of your own money into the business.

Some tips: Do a comprehensive inventory of your assets. People typically have more properties than they immediately understand. This could include cost savings accounts, equity in property, retirement accounts, lorries, entertainment equipment, collections and other investments. You might opt to sell possessions for cash or use them as security for a loan.

Many an effective company has actually been started with credit cards. The next rational action after collecting your own resources is to approach good friends and relatives who think in you and want to help you prosper. Beware with these arrangements; no matter how close you are, present yourself expertly, put whatever in writing, and make certain the individuals you approach can manage to take the danger of investing in your business.

Utilizing the "strength in numbers" concept, look around for somebody who might wish to partner with you in your endeavor. You might choose someone who has monetary resources and desires to work side-by-side with you in business. Or you may find somebody who has cash to invest but no interest in doing the actual work.

Benefit from the abundance of local, state and federal programs created to support small organizations. Make your first stop the U.S. Small company Administration; then examine numerous other programs. Ladies, minorities and veterans should inspect out specific niche financing possibilities created to assist these groups enter into company. After all, your clients will likely never concerned your center considering that all your work is done on their facilities. But that's not the only concern influencing your choice to operate from a homebased office or a business place. Lots of towns have ordinances that limit the nature and volume of industrial activities that can take place in property locations.

Others may enable such enterprises however location constraints relating to issues such as signage, traffic, staff members, commercially marked automobiles and noise. Before you obtain your company license, learn what ordinances govern homebased businesses; you may require to adjust your plan to be in compliance. Numerous industry veterans think that in order to attain genuine company growth, you must leave the home and into a business center.

Your office area must be large enough to have a little reception area, work space on your own and your administrative personnel, and a storage area for equipment and materials. You may likewise want to have area for a laundry and perhaps even a small work area where you can handle minor devices repair work.

Despite the kind of cleansing service you have, keep in mind that chances are slim that your customers will ever concern your office. So try to find a facility that fulfills your functional needs and is in a reasonably safe place, but do not pay for a distinguished address-- it's just not worth it.

In fact, your vehicles are essentially your business on wheels. They require to be thoroughly selected and properly maintained to effectively serve and represent you. For a housemaid service, an economy cars and truck or station wagon must be enough. You require adequate space to store equipment and products, and to transfer your cleaning groups, however you generally won't be transporting around tools large enough to need a van or little truck.

If you supply the cars, paint your business's name, logo design and phone number on them. This advertises your company all over town. If your workers use their own cars and trucks-- which is particularly typical with housemaid services-- ask for proof that they have enough insurance to cover them in case of an accident.

The type of automobiles you'll need for a janitorial service depends on the size and type of devices you use in addition to the size and number of your crews. An economy automobile or station wagon might work if you're doing reasonably light cleansing in smaller sized offices, but for most janitorial services, you're more likely to need a truck or van.

An excellent utilized truck will cost about $10,000, while a new one will range from $18,000 up. Pricing can be tiresome and time-consuming, specifically if you don't have a knack for crunching numbers.

Where To Find A Commercial Cleaner

If your quote is too low, you'll either rob yourself of some profit or be forced to reduce the quality of your work to fulfill the cost. If you estimate too expensive, you may lose the contract entirely, particularly if you remain in a competitive bidding circumstance. Keep in mind, in numerous cleaning circumstances, you might be competing against the client himself; if your quote is high, she or he might believe, "For that much money, I can just do this myself."During the preliminary days of your operation, you should go back and look at the actual costs of every job when it's completed to see how close your quote was to reality. office cleaning services near me.

Coordinate your billing system with your clients' payable procedures. commercial cleaning service. Candidly ask what you can do to guarantee timely payment; that might consist of validating the right billing address and discovering what paperwork may be required to help the client identify the credibility of the invoice. Bear in mind that numerous large companies pay certain types of billings on certain days of the month; discover if your customers do that, and arrange your billings to get here in time for the next payment cycle.

Terms consist of the date the invoice is due, any discount rate for early payment and added fees for late payment. It's also an excellent concept to specifically state the date the billing becomes unpaid to avoid any possible misunderstanding. If you're going to charge a charge for late payment, be sure your invoice specifies that it's a late payment or rebilling cost, not a finance charge.

Mention any approaching specials, new services or other details that may motivate your clients to use more of your services. Include a flier or pamphlet to the envelope-- despite the fact that the billing is going to an existing client, you never understand where your pamphlets will end up. Though the overall market for cleaning up services is significant, you should pick the specific specific niche you will target.

If you're beginning a housemaid service, you wish to be able to arrange cleanings in such a way that keeps your travel time to a minimum. The very same uses to carpet cleaners. Janitorial teams that should move from building to building have a comparable concern. After you have actually determined what you want to do and where you want to do it, research the demographics of the location to be sure it includes an enough number of possible consumers.

If it does not, you'll need to reconsider how you have actually specified your specific niche or the geographic location. Part of your market analysis includes your costs to serve that market. A densely inhabited market allows you to serve a greater number of clients because your travel time is minimal, but it also indicates you'll be consuming more products.
